Job Location: Miami, FL 33142
Reports to: Program Manager, GPS
Employment Type: Part-time, Mode of work: In-person (no remote work)
Work Location: Miami Dade
Salary Range: $22.00/hr (non- negotiable)
This position is responsible for providing program support to the Site Coordinator in ensuring that the work of the GPS program including logistical and communication support to coordinate program business, administrative matters and to provide direct instruction, supervision, care and support of children served in program. GPS Instructor services include: facilitating session outreach and resource development including linking clients to appropriate support services as directed by the Site Coordinator.
